LINE MAGNETIC LM-24CD
LM-24CD – CD Player – DAC ESS9016 – Output stage with 6ZK8
The LM-24CD has optical and coaxial digital outputs, XLR and BNC analogue outputs as well as an analogue stereo RCA and XLR output. The mechanical CD is an original SONY KSM-213C. The DAC is based on an ESS9016 chip and the output stages use two 6ZK8 tubes.

ELAC MIRACORD 50
Smooth vinyl precision.
ELAC’s Miracord 50 Turntable is designed to deliver exceptional vinyl transcription, inspired by the iconic Miracord name from the Golden Age of Stereo, when turntables reigned supreme. The Miracord 50 is carefully engineered with a belt-drive motor and die-cast aluminum platter. A precision static balanced, straight-tube tonearm with removable headshell features a factory-mounted MM phono cartridge. Designed with convenience in mind, the Miracord 50 is equipped with a built-in defeatable phono preamplifier, allowing you to add this turntable to virtually any music system.
LUXMAN DA-250 USB D/A CONVERTERS
Advanced versatility. A USB D/A Converter commanding the sound source and system
The DA-250 is a USB Digital Audio Converter that is based upon the successful design of the popular DA-200 with the addition of up-to-date functions and technical trends integrated into the compact sized body.The DA-250 is compatible up to 192kHz/32-bit PCM and 5.64 MHz DSD, features a headphone amplifier section with significantly improved drive force, includes the LUXMAN computerized attenuator ‘LECUA’*and has the addition of a stylish remote control unit. These specifications make it possible to build a high grade audio environment with advanced versatility. The DA-250 is designed to be the core of an up-to-date desktop audio system and to utilise the latest technology to achieve a rich music playback environment.

LUXMAN PD-171A
Allow the musical character within the groove to truly breathe
PD-171 has been a highly regarded analogue player in the market due to its ability to convey the sense of musical depth and feeling of vinyl records. There are two new revisions, an armless type, the PD-171AL, and the PD-171A, with a universal tone arm, adjustable to the users requirements and systems. At the heart of these models is a newly developed, high output power supply circuit and an AC synchronous motor. We have incorporated ideas developed for our audio amplifiers and have adopted a belt drive system which rotates a high inertia, heavyweight turntable. A high quality hairline finished aluminum upper surface blends beautifully with the wooden base cabinet to conceal the robust and accurate machinery within, developing a warmer and softer personality with whom the listener may spend many hours of enjoyment, expressing the true personality of analogue recordings.

In a sense, digital audio doesn’t exist. You’d have to be a particularly dull superhero to possess ears that can decode the millions of 1’s and 0’s that make up your CD collection or iTunes library. Whatever the source – be it a laptop, CD player, smartphone, USB stick – the result is just a vibration in your speakers. In other words, it all winds up analogue in the end.
Arguably, when playing from a digital format, the most vital component is the DAC, or Digital to Analogue Converter. We’ll spare you the bulk of the science, but this is what translates that otherwise lifeless binary code into audible sound energy. Bit-depth, meanwhile, is a key measure of audio quality.
So, if you’re listening to a 24-bit WAV copy of your favourite album through a DAC that only converts to 16-bit, there’s a good chunk of detail going to waste right there. That’s why we’ve included 32-bit DACs on the entire HDA range – the most commonly used bit-depth in digital recording – so you’re guaranteed the full aural picture of whatever the artist intended.
